        One to watch: Suso



        Spanish starlet Suso has had a debut season to remember, from scoring the reserve-team Goal of the Season against Newcastle to creating numerous other strikes for his teammates.

        Although he is best known as playing in his favoured role behind the striker, he has also featured in a wide-right role for the youth team.

        Skilfil with an impeccable first touch, Suso's performances have captured the imagination of supporters, and he made his senior debut as a substitute in a pre-season friendly with Borussia Moenchengladbach last summer.

        John Aldridge says: My one to watch for next season is Suso.

        He started the 2010-11 campaign in blistering form for both the reserves and U18s and although he may have tailed off a little bit before the end of the term, I'm sure he'll be back on top of his game in the coming year.

        Suso is such a gifted footballer and his technical ability is so good. He can be an absolutely joy to watch at times and some of his assists and goals in 10-11 were magnificent.

        He's a natural and a player in the Barcelona mould. I'm in no doubt if he continues to work hard at his game, he'll make the step up to the Liverpool first team.
